Frolick on a Hot Day ~ get a small serving

I like frozen yoghurt, its a nice treat and healthy alternative to full fat ice cream.

My only complaint, the frozen yoghurt melted too quickly and the now "liquified yoghurt" drink now was too sweet which made me wonder about the sugar content. I recommend getting a small serving on a hot day, otherwise you will be having a frolick yoghurt drink.

Melts Too Fast

The title says it all.

I guess what did irk me though was that the signboard at the stall claimed that it remained hard longer. Well, it certainly did not feel that way. I guess to be fair most yogurts they are sold in the a colder environment so the melting does not occur as fast but I tried Frolick on a Sunday afternoon and right after I crossed the road about two minutes later it became a liquified version which I could not consume, so there went my yogurt.

Taste wise, I did enjoy it for the times when it was still in a solid form but that was not very long. It did not have a very strong typical sour yogurt taste and was rather plesant.

Not bad at all

I must say that this yogurt took me by surprise. I didn't find that it melt too fast. (Maybe I had the B-cup) In fact, the melting part tasted quite good. It kinda melt in your mouth and doesn't taste as creamy as ice-cream. It is more of a lighter texture than ice-cream. However, I still prefer the taste of Yami Yogurt. Hmm. Yami yogurt seems to be tastier and has more fragrant to the yogurt.

The topping is not bad. I ordered black berries and was given about 6 of it. It kinda look pathetic on the yogurt but i guess they were already quite generous given that the cost of black berries is quite high.

The place is attractive with bright colours. However, it is located at the roadside which means that it can be quite dusty. I seriously don't think that eating there is a wise choice. It is more of a take away counter.

I like it

I love frozen yoghurt so I was a happy camper when I saw Frolick at Holland V. Since then I have eaten it a number of times and came out pretty satsfied with it.

Only 2 flavours are avaliable atm, peach and natural...I lean more towards natural.

I find their pricing interesting as the medium cup (B) is $1.30 more than the small (A) but comes with free toppings thus encouraging people who want toppings to buy the bigger cup. Toppings are served generously unlike Yami Yoghurt.

I would like Frolick more.....if their yoghurt did not melt so quickly especially when compared to Yami Yoghurt. Its probably due to the fact that it Frolick serves in cupboard cups and not foam cups (not debating the 'green effects' just want the yoghurt to stay hard longer) Frolick definitely does not live up to stay hard longer than ice cream. I think even ice kachang does not melt as quickly :P

I would recommend the cup A or B but not the C since the yoghurt melts too quickly. You would be left with a puddle of juice before finishing 3/4 of the yoghurt
